Manage your Xbox 360 games

Overview

You can download games from the Xbox LIVE Marketplace and install games from disc to your console’s hard drive. To see your installed and downloaded games, go to Games, and then select My Games. Not seeing My Games? Update your Xbox 360 console software.

Download games from the Marketplace

You can browse the Xbox LIVE Games Marketplace on your computer and add games to your console’s download queue. The next time your console connects to Xbox LIVE, the items in your download queue will start downloading. To learn how to do this, see Buy content from Xbox LIVE.

Download games from your console
  1. On your console, sign in to Xbox LIVE.
  2. Go to Games, and then select Marketplace.
  3. Select the game, add-on, or game demo that you want to download.
  4. Select Confirm Download.

Play a downloaded game

  1. On your console, go to Games, and then select My Games.
  2. Select the game you want to play.

Install a game to your hard drive

how to install a game

  1. Insert the game disc into the disc drive.
  2. Note After you insert the disc, the default option is to automatically start the game. If the game starts, exit the game, and return to the Xbox Dashboard.

  3. Go to Home.
  4. Highlight the game you want to install with your controller.
  5. Press Y on your controller.
  6. Select Install to Hard Drive.
picture

    A progress indicator appears while your game is installed to your hard drive. Installing a game to your hard drive can take up to 12 minutes.

Notes
  • Installing a game to your hard drive requires between 4 and 8 gigabytes (GB) of free disc space.
  • After installing a game on your hard drive, you still need to have the game disc in the disc drive when you start the game.
  • Installing games on your hard drive improves load times and minimizes game disc access.
  • Original Xbox games can't be installed on an Xbox 360 Hard Drive.

Play a game installed on your hard drive

  1. Go to Home.
  2. Insert the game disc into the disc drive.
  3. Select the game if it doesn’t start automatically.
  4. Note To play a game installed on your hard drive, the game disc must be in the disc drive. The console will play the installed game from your hard drive, after the console checks for a valid game disc in the disc drive.

Delete games from your hard drive

  1. Go to Settings, and then select System.
  2. Select Storage, and then select Hard Drive.
  3. Select Games.
picture
  1. Find and select the game you want to delete.
  2. Select Delete.
  3. If you delete a downloaded game from your hard drive, you can redownload it from your download history.
